Table of Friends is a non-profit organization based in North Richland Hills, Texas, dedicated to addressing community needs through charitable initiatives and outreach programs. Situated in the 76182 postal code area, the organization focuses on fostering a supportive environment for individuals and families facing challenges related to food insecurity and social isolation. By collaborating with local partners and volunteers, Table of Friends strives to create a network of care that benefits the broader North Richland Hills community.
The organization’s efforts include distributing meals, organizing community events, and providing resources aimed at improving the well-being of residents. These programs are designed to build connections and ensure that vulnerable populations have access to basic necessities and social support.
